Louisiana's new GOP legislative leaders talk of compromise

by Associated Press
| February 11, 2020 10:05 AM

BATON ROUGE, La. (AP) — While they stressed their legislative independence, Louisiana's new Republican House speaker and Senate president said Tuesday that they want to work with Democratic Gov. John Bel Edwards, choosing to strike a compromising tone rather than a confrontational one.
